Uterine Fibroids β Symptoms, Causes & Modern Treatment Options
Uterine fibroids (myomas) are one of the most common benign growths found in women of reproductive age.
They are non-cancerous but can cause heavy bleeding, pelvic pain, infertility, and affect daily lifestyle if not treated on time.
Early diagnosis and modern laparoscopic treatment offer excellent results.
π What Are Uterine Fibroids?
Fibroids are abnormal, non-cancerous muscle growths inside or around the uterus.
They vary in size from a small seed to large masses that distort the uterus.
Fibroids can grow in different locations:
- Intramural β inside the uterine wall
- Submucosal β protruding into the uterine cavity
- Subserosal β outside the uterine wall
- Pedunculated β attached by a stalk
β οΈ Common Symptoms of Fibroids
Some women have no symptoms, while others experience:
- Heavy menstrual bleeding
- Prolonged periods
- Severe cramps
- Pelvic pressure
- Abdominal bloating
- Back pain
- Pain during intercourse
- Frequent urination
- Fertility or pregnancy issues
- Anemia due to blood loss

π©Ί Causes & Risk Factors
Although the exact cause is not fully known, factors that increase risk include:
- Hormonal imbalance (estrogen dominance)
- Family history
- Obesity
- Early onset of menstruation
- Vitamin D deficiency
- Lifestyle and stress factors
Fibroids often grow during reproductive years and may shrink after menopause.
π§ͺ Diagnosis of Fibroids
To confirm and evaluate fibroids, doctors may recommend:
- Physical examination
- Ultrasound pelvis
- Doppler scan
- MRI scan (for mapping)
- Hysteroscopy (for cavity fibroids)
- Blood tests for anemia
A detailed assessment helps choose the best treatment plan.
π Treatment Options
Treatment depends on size, symptoms, and future pregnancy plans.
β Medication
- Hormonal tablets
- Iron supplements
- Pain relievers
- Hormone-regulating medicines
These may reduce symptoms but do not remove fibroids permanently.
β Minimally Invasive Procedures
- Laparoscopic Myomectomy β removal of fibroids while preserving uterus
- Hysteroscopic Myomectomy β for cavity fibroids
- Uterine Artery Embolization (UAE) β shrinking fibroids by blocking blood supply
- Radiofrequency ablation
β Surgical Options
- Laparoscopic hysterectomy β removal of uterus in severe or multiple fibroid cases (only if needed and after fertility is complete)
Laparoscopic methods ensure:
- Small cuts
- Less pain
- Fast recovery
- Minimal blood loss
- Quick return to routine activities
